- To support Commercial Finance Manager in providing timely proactive financial evaluation, information and recommendations that enables Marketing teams and management to develop and execute effective plans and take informed decisions.
- To support commercial Finance Manager in building strong financial and commercial awareness across the whole marketing function, including ensuring a robust internal control environment and simplified processes.
- Actively participate in the monthly SOP process, ensuring accountability and alignment of financial metrics.
- Carry out the month-end closing, including sales rebate reconciliation, and lead the monthly planning cycle while providing analysis of general ledgers for management review.
- Support Commercial Finance Manager in the preparation of budgets, plans, and forecasts, providing accurate and timely information for ongoing performance monitoring.
- Conduct financial analysis to evaluate the effectiveness and efficiency of Marketing programs and touchpoints, enabling better decision-making and resource allocation.
- Analyze and provide recommendations on product and brand profitability.
- Collaborate closely with the Trade Marketing Team to optimize Trade Margins.
- Evaluate investments in key Marketing initiatives and Trade activities, such as promotions.
- Engage in business partnering with the Marketing Team, covering financial controls, profit delivery, budgeting, marketing plan, operating expenses, and capex.
- Carry out the pricing reporting and analysis for the market.
- Perform comprehensive financial evaluations and business cases, including scenario analysis and post-implementation reviews.
- Assist Commercial Finance Manager in the review and assessment competitors' marketing activities, financials, and market share to inform strategic decisions.
- Support Commercial Finance manager in simplification and process improvement initiatives across marketing finance and accounting activities to ensure clear and transparent reporting.
- Implement practical procedures to enhance internal control and governance standards.
- Enhance the financial and commercial awareness within the Marketing area, educating the organization on commercial and financial skills.
- Cultivate effective working relationships with various stakeholders across the wider business.
- Engage in planning and reviewing key initiatives to align with the Marketing strategy as an active member of the Marketing team.
- Drive ad hoc projects as needed.
